Description LingLong D925
The LingLong D925 truck tire was designed for use on the drive axles of highway tractors and tourist-class buses. A key feature of this model is the combination of fairly narrow specialization with a wide range of applications. This is made possible by the ability to operate not only in the summer but also in the winter. This is mainly due to the universal tread pattern, which contains an increased number of traction edges.
6-rib tread design
The tread pattern of the LingLong D925 model is distinguished by an increased number of longitudinal ribs. There are six of them, four of which form a very wide central part, and two are shoulder zones. Each longitudinal rib is a row of separate blocks of a quadrangular shape. This design provides the tire with a sufficiently low rolling resistance, as well as excellent directional stability regardless of weather conditions and road surface characteristics.
Excellent traction properties on any surface
As mentioned earlier, this model has an increased number of traction edges. They are formed during movement by numerous blocks located both in the central part and in the shoulder zones of the tread block. In addition, a significant part of the traction edges is formed by a multitude of wavy-shaped lamellas located on each of the individual tread elements. Since most of the edges are located transversely to the direction of movement, the tire demonstrates excellent traction properties in the longitudinal direction, both on asphalt and on snowy and icy surfaces.
